Output 1608d6fcc382028f4af41d51030cd0ad96fe98ce4df5afdebd3f2c9614ae703b:1

value
757430007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 316768c20b58c9447802b5e8a85f0259ac8d0e5a OP_EQUAL
address
MCQPDpy1jJEXtYwtuKvgPnQsS1LZ8EcHNg
transaction
1608d6fcc382028f4af41d51030cd0ad96fe98ce4df5afdebd3f2c9614ae703b
spent
true